Ressource: Schéma
Type de ressource d'API. Pour les ressources de schéma, la valeur correspond toujours à admin#directory#schema
.
Représentation JSON |
---|
{
"schemaId": string,
"schemaName": string,
"fields": [
{
object ( |
Champs | |
---|---|
schemaId |
Identifiant unique du schéma (lecture seule) |
schemaName |
Nom du schéma. Chaque |
fields[] |
Liste des champs du schéma. |
displayName |
Nom à afficher pour le schéma. |
kind |
Type de ressource dont il s'agit. |
etag |
ETag de la ressource. |
SchemaFieldSpec
Vous pouvez utiliser des schémas pour ajouter des champs personnalisés à des profils utilisateur. Vous pouvez utiliser ces champs pour stocker des informations telles que les projets sur lesquels vos utilisateurs travaillent, leur emplacement physique, leurs dates d'embauche ou tout autre élément répondant aux besoins de votre entreprise. Pour en savoir plus, consultez la section Champs utilisateur personnalisés.
Représentation JSON |
---|
{ "fieldName": string, "fieldId": string, "fieldType": string, "multiValued": boolean, "kind": string, "etag": string, "indexed": boolean, "displayName": string, "readAccessType": string, "numericIndexingSpec": { "minValue": number, "maxValue": number } } |
Champs | |
---|---|
fieldName |
Nom du champ. |
fieldId |
Identifiant unique du champ (lecture seule) |
fieldType |
Type du champ. Les valeurs acceptées sont les suivantes :
|
multiValued |
Booléen spécifiant s'il s'agit ou non d'un champ à valeurs multiples. Valeur par défaut : |
kind |
Type de ressource dont il s'agit. Pour les champs de schéma, la valeur correspond toujours à |
etag |
ETag du champ. |
indexed |
Booléen spécifiant si le champ est indexé ou non. Valeur par défaut : |
displayName |
Nom à afficher du champ. |
readAccessType |
Spécifie qui peut afficher les valeurs de ce champ. Pour en savoir plus, consultez Récupérer des utilisateurs en tant que non-administrateur. Remarque: La prise en compte des modifications apportées à ce champ peut prendre jusqu'à 24 heures. Les valeurs acceptées sont les suivantes :
|
numericIndexingSpec |
Spécification d'indexation d'un champ numérique. Par défaut, seules les requêtes avec mots clés exacts sont acceptées pour les champs numériques. La définition de |
numericIndexingSpec.minValue |
Valeur minimale de ce champ. Cela est destiné à être indicatif et non appliqué. Les valeurs situées en dehors de cette plage seront toujours indexées, mais la recherche risque de ne pas être aussi performante. |
numericIndexingSpec.maxValue |
Valeur maximale de ce champ. Cela est destiné à être indicatif et non appliqué. Les valeurs situées en dehors de cette plage seront toujours indexées, mais la recherche risque de ne pas être aussi performante. |
Méthodes |
|
---|---|
|
Supprime un schéma. |
|
Récupère un schéma. |
|
Crée un schéma. |
|
Récupère tous les schémas d'un client. |
|
Applique un correctif à un schéma. |
|
Met à jour un schéma. |